Amazon to display tariff costs for consumers — Amazon doesn't want to shoulder the blame for the cost of President Donald Trump's trade war. — So the e-commerce giant will soon show how much Trump's tariffs are adding to the price of each product, according to a person familiar with the plan.

Wisconsin high court suspends Milwaukee judge accused of helping man evade immigration authorities — The Wisconsin Supreme Court has suspended a judge accused of helping a man evade immigration authorities. The FBI took Milwaukee County Circuit Judge Hannah Dugan into custody on Friday morning at the county courthouse.
